World Vision 30-Hour Famine 2013

Picture
The World Vision 30-Hour Famine is a 17-year tradition at ACS! 

Open To
Grade 9 - 12 students

What We Do 
Students collect pledges, then go for 30 hours without eating food. 

The money raised goes to the charity World Vision to help with their programs, including education, water, childrens' rights, and food.

Time Committment
Participants must attend an organizational meeting, usually at a lunch hour.

The famine runs from 12:00 a.m. on a Friday morning, to Saturday at 6:00 a.m.

If you participate in the school sleepover, you stay at school Friday evening and go home Saturday morning by 8:00 a.m

Cost to Participate
There is no cost to take part in the famine, but it is a fundraising activity.  Don't forget the purpose of the Famine!
To take part in the school sleepover, participants must raise a minimum of $50.
